The origin of the park started in the century XVII during the reign of Philip IV. Initially, it was a recreational site for the Royal family. During the Independence War (1808-1814) it was almost totally destroyed. In 1868, during the reign of Isabella II, it was opened to the general public and underwent a series of transformations. One of the main attractions is located by the pond; the monument to Alfonso XII was completed at the beginning of XX century. The park is a green heart in the center of the city, made even more attractive for the monuments and sculptures located in the park.
